Popeye’s Famous Fried Chicken

INGREDIENTS

6 c Vegetable oil
1 ts Cayenne pepper
2/3 c All-purpose flour
2 ts Paprika
1 tb Salt
3 Eggs
2 tb White pepper
1 Frying chicken with skin; cut up

INSTRUCTIONS

1. Heat the oil over medium heat in a deep fryer or in a wide, deep pan on
the stove.
2. In a large, shallow bowl, combine the flour, salt, peppers, and paprika.
3. Break the eggs into a separate shallow bowl and beat until blended.
4. Check the oil by dropping in a pinch of the flour mixture. If the oil
bubbles rapidly around the flour, it is ready.
5. Dip each piece of chicken into the eggs, then coat generously with the
flour mixture. Drop each piece into the hot oil and fry for 15 to 25
minutes, or until it is a dark golden brown.
6. Remove the chicken to paper towels or a rack to drain.
